SMALL MANJUSHRI STATUTE IN GOLDEN BRONZE, Tibet, 18th century
Depicted seated in padmasana on a double lotiform base, the left hand holding a lotus stem running up the arm and supporting a book, the right hand brandishing a sword, the hair in a high bun and crowned with a tiara.
H.12 cm (4 ½ in.)
Provenance: major European private collection
